    Abstract

    Power electronics circuits are rich in nonlinear dynamics. Their operation ischaracterized by cyclic switching of circuit topologies, which gives rise to a variety of nonlinearbehaviours. Over the past two decades, a lot of research activities have focused on identifyingbifurcations and chaos, and explaining them using the theory of nonlinear dynamics. As powerelectronics engineers gain more knowledge and deeper understanding of nonlinear dynamics inpower electronics, they begin to look for possible applications. As a result, research of applicationsof nonlinear dynamics in power electronics has become a hot topic. Recently, some applications ofnonlinear dynamics in power electronics systems and related theory have been identified. Thispaper tries to provide an overview of these successful applications.
